ZAGREB, Feb 14 (Hina) - Croatian Prime Minister Andrej Plenkovic and the leader of the European People's Party (EPP) in the European Parliament, Joseph Daul, held talks in Brussels on Tuesday evening on the issues facing the European Union in the next two years, including Brexit, the preparations for the next European Parliament elections, due to be held in 2019, and the developments in Croatia's neighbourhood.
